The Blue Whale Questions & Answers
Question 1: Who do you think is the blue whale boasting to? Why?
Answer: The blue whale is boasting to all the creatures of the sea and the land.it is doing so to establish its supremacy over the other animals mentioned in the poem.
Question 2: Which animals is the whale comparing itself with? Why?
Answer: The whale says that it is bigger than elephants, rhinos, giraffe, walruses and hippos. All these animals are big ones and the whale understands that if it can prove itself to be bigger than these then it will be able to say that it truly is the biggest animal in the world.
Question 3: In the first stanza, the poet repeats the ‘b’ sound several times. Do you think this has any special effect? Explain in your own words.
Answer: Yes, the repetition of the ‘b’ sound forms the nice rhythm that makes the poem enjoyable to read.
Question 4: The blue whale uses some numbers in the poem. Why?
Answer: The blue whale uses certain numbers in the poem to highlight that it is the biggest animal in the world next to the see.
